TypeScript Version: 3.1.0-dev.20180914

Search Terms: tsconfig.json extends references inheritance

It seems that the references key is not inherited via the extends mechanism, which surprised me because the handbook doesn't mention anything special about it.

Demo:

tsconfig.base.json:

{
  "references": [
    { "path": "./some/other/project" }
  ],
  "compilerOptions": {
    "declaration": true,
    "composite": true
  }
}

tsconfig.doesnt-work.json:

{
  "extends": "./tsconfig.base.json"
}

Building tsconfig.doesnt-work.json doesn't build the reference:

$ tsc -b -f -d tsconfig.doesnt-work.json
[11:12:13] A non-dry build would build project 'C:/demo/tsconfig.doesnt-work.json'

tsconfig.works-but-duplicates-references.json:

{
  "extends": "./tsconfig.base.json",
  "references": [
    { "path": "./some/other/project" }
  ],
}

This is a correct build but I had to duplicate the references key:

$ tsc -b -f -d tsconfig.works-but-duplicates-references.json
[11:12:13] A non-dry build would build project 'C:/demo/tsconfig.works-but-duplicates-references.json'
[11:12:13] A non-dry build would build project 'C:/demo/some/other/project/tsconfig.json'
